A French court has found that occupational exposure to radiation during flights contributed to a flight attendant’s breast cancer. This marks the first legal decision in France to directly attribute cancer to radiation exposure in airline personnel, raising concerns about occupational health standards and legal accountability.

The case involved a flight attendant, identified as Marie Dupont, who was diagnosed with breast cancer in 2020. The court examined evidence indicating that her repeated exposure to cosmic radiation at high altitudes, during her years of service, likely played a role in her illness. The court’s verdict, issued on March 15, 2024, concluded that her cancer was, at least in part, caused by her occupational exposure to radiation, making the airline responsible for her health issues.

Legal experts say this is a landmark ruling, as it is the first time a court in France has established a direct link between cosmic radiation exposure and cancer in airline staff. The court referenced international guidelines on radiation doses, noting that the flight attendant’s cumulative exposure exceeded recommended safety limits, according to evidence presented by her legal team. The airline, Air France, has been ordered to compensate Dupont for medical expenses and damages.

Health authorities and aviation safety regulators are now scrutinizing this case, as it could lead to stricter regulations on radiation exposure for airline personnel. The airline industry has long acknowledged cosmic radiation as a workplace hazard but has argued that exposure levels are generally within safety limits. This ruling challenges that position, suggesting that current protections may be inadequate.

Background on Radiation Exposure in Aviation Work

Cosmic radiation is a form of ionizing radiation that increases with altitude and latitude. Airline crew members, especially those with frequent long-haul flights, are exposed to higher levels of this radiation than the general population. While international agencies like the International Commission on Radiological Protection (ICRP) have established safety guidelines, enforcement and compliance vary among airlines and countries.

In recent years, scientific studies have suggested a possible link between occupational radiation exposure and increased cancer risks among flight crews. However, until now, legal cases explicitly attributing individual health issues to radiation exposure have been rare, and airline liability has generally been limited.

The French case marks a turning point, as it combines scientific evidence with legal proceedings to establish a clear connection, potentially influencing future regulations and litigation.
